Important safety instructions
Warning
• The Electrical network is classified as hazardous. The
only way to power down the charger is to unplug the
power supply from the electrical outlet. Ensure that the
electrical outlet is always easily accessible.
• Refer to safety information before using the product.
• This product complies with European R&TTE
directive 1999/5/EC
• Use only the power supply listed in the user
instructions.
• Use only the batteries listed in the user instructions.
• Do not allow the product to come into contact with
liquids.
• Risk of explosion if battery is replaced by an incorrect
type.
• Dispose of used batteries according to the
instrucions.
• When the handset rings or when the handsfree is
activated, keep the handset away from your ear to
avoid hearing damage.

Display icons
It displays the connection between the handset
and the base. The more the bars are shown, the
better the connection is.
It remains steadily on when browsing incoming
calls in the call log.
It indicates an outgoing call in the redial list.
It flashes when there is a new missed call or
when browsing new missed calls. It remains
steadily on when browsing the missed calls in
call log that are already read.
It flashes when receiving incoming call. It remains
steadily on during a call.
The speaker is on.
The ringer is off.
(for D205 only) Answering machine: it flashes
when there is a new message. It remains steadily
on when the telephone answering machine is
turned on.
Voice messages indicator: flashes for new
messages, is steady for reviewed messages.
* This is network dependent
It displays when you scroll up/down a list or
increase and decrease the volume.
There are more digits on the right. Press
read.
ECO+ The ECO+ mode is activated.
